4J07
Crystal structure of a PROBABLE RIBOFLAVIN SYNTHASE, BETA CHAIN RIBH (6,7-dimethyl-8-ribityllumazine synthase, DMRL synthase, Lumazine synthase) from Mycobacterium leprae
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| ROTATING ANODE |
Source details | RIGAKU FR-E+ SUPERBRIGHT |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2011-01-09 |
Detector | RIGAKU SATURN 944+ |
Wavelength(s) | 1.5418 |
Spacegroup name | P 65 2 2 |
Unit cell lengths | 109.950, 109.950, 288.330 |
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
Resolution | 45.250 - 1.950 |
R-factor | 0.2101 |
Rwork | 0.208 |
R-free | 0.24610 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 1w19 |
RMSD bond length | 0.013 |
RMSD bond angle | 1.521 |
Data reduction software | XDS |
Data scaling software | XSCALE |
Phasing software | PHASER (2.5.2) |
Refinement software | REFMAC |

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 8.5 | 290 | MD Morpheus screen C12: 12.5% PEG 1000, 12.5% PEG 3350, 12.5% MPD, 30mM sodium-nitrate, 30mM di-sodium hydrogen phosphate, 30mM ammonium sulfate, 100mM Bicine/Trizma base pH 8.5; MyleA.00730.a.A1.PS00659 at 20mg/ml; direct cryo, VAPOR DIFFUSION, SITTING DROP, temperature 290K |
